    Advocacy Toolkit

    To help child advocates speak up for the health and well-being of all children, National PTA has created an online advocacy toolkit. From writing your legislators to scheduling Capitol Hill visits, these step-by-step directions and examples will help you reach out to policy makers and the media. The sections below provide easy to read guides for such advocacy tasks as working with the media and corresponding with members of Congress. Each section also has a downloadable PDF version of the text to allow for easy distribution. You can also download the PDFs from the following links:
